At a Glance
| Attribute | German Shepherd | Labrador Retriever |
|---|---|---|
| Origin | Germany | Canada |
| Breed Group | Herding | Sporting |
| Life Span | 9–13 yrs | 10–12 yrs |
| Weight | 22–40 kg | 25–36 kg |
| Height | 55–65 cm | 53–62 cm |
| Temperament | Confident, courageous, smart | Friendly, active, and outgoing |
| Exercise Needs | Very High (90+ min/day) | Very High (90+ min/day) |
| Grooming | moderate | moderate |
| Shedding | high | high |
| Good with Children | Yes | Yes |
| Apartment Friendly | No | No |

Cost Comparison
Understanding the financial commitment of each breed helps you plan for a lifetime of care.
| Cost | German Shepherd | Labrador Retriever |
|---|---|---|
| Purchase Price | $1,000 – $3,500 | $800 – $3,000 |
| Monthly Cost | ~$160/mo | ~$140/mo |
| Est. Lifetime Cost | ~$17,280+ | ~$16,800+ |
Health Considerations
Both breeds have breed-specific health considerations. Being aware of these helps you plan for preventive care and vet visits.
German Shepherd
Life span: 9–13 yrs
- Hip and elbow dysplasia — malformed joints leading to arthritis and lameness; one of the most dysplasia-affected breeds, which is why OFA or PennHIP clearances on both parents are essential and why exercise is staged until growth plates close.
- Degenerative myelopathy (DM) — a progressive, incurable spinal-cord disease causing hind-limb weakness and eventual paralysis, usually after age 8; a genetic test exists and responsible breeders screen for it.
- Gastric dilatation-volvulus (GDV / bloat) — the deep chest predisposes the stomach to twisting, a true same-day emergency; prophylactic gastropexy is commonly recommended in this breed.
- Exocrine pancreatic insufficiency (EPI) — the pancreas fails to produce digestive enzymes, causing severe weight loss despite a big appetite; lifelong enzyme supplementation is required and German Shepherds are the classic breed for it.
- Hemangiosarcoma and other cancers — an aggressive blood-vessel cancer (often splenic or cardiac) with higher incidence in the breed; sudden collapse or pale gums in an older Shepherd is an emergency.
- Anal furunculosis (perianal fistulas) — painful chronic tunneling infections around the anus seen disproportionately in German Shepherds, requiring long-term immunosuppressive management.
- Panosteitis ('growing pains') — self-limiting but painful long-bone inflammation in adolescent Shepherds causing shifting lameness, often confused with dysplasia.
Labrador Retriever
Life span: 10–12 yrs
- Hip dysplasia — a malformed hip joint that develops as the dog grows, leading to pain, lameness, and early arthritis; risk is reduced (not eliminated) by buying from parents with formal hip scores (OFA/PennHIP/BVA) and keeping puppies lean during growth.
- Elbow dysplasia — abnormal development of the elbow joint causing front-limb lameness, frequently requiring surgery; like hip dysplasia, parental elbow scoring is the key risk-management tool.
- Exercise-induced collapse (EIC) — an inherited DAM2 mutation causing hind-limb weakness and collapse after intense exercise, especially in field-bred Labs; a simple, inexpensive DNA test identifies carriers and affected dogs before purchase.
- Progressive retinal atrophy (PRA) — an inherited degeneration of the retina causing gradual, irreversible blindness; a DNA test exists, so a responsible breeder will know the parents' status.
- Obesity driven by the POMC gene deletion — a documented breed-specific mutation that reduces satiety, making Labs unusually prone to overeating and the joint disease, diabetes, and shortened lifespan that follow excess weight.
- Osteoarthritis — extremely common in older and overweight Labs, often secondary to hip or elbow dysplasia; weight control and joint-conscious exercise are the primary preventive levers.
- Laryngeal paralysis — a degenerative weakening of the laryngeal muscles in older Labs causing noisy breathing, exercise intolerance, and in severe cases respiratory distress requiring surgery.
